**Q: Can I add items to a Crumbline order after the 2 p.m. cutoff?**

A: No. Once the Hollowbrook bakery locks the batch sheet at 2 p.m., ovens are scheduled and additions are rejected. Emergency overrides exist for catering contracts only, via the manager terminal. The override screen will ask for the recovery passphrase, provided below.

unlock words, hahaf-fajeg: quenmir-belius

Heads up: if the Lintrock baseline file in the Quarrow repo drifts from main, CI fails with a "stale baseline" error even when the code is fine. Quick fix is to regenerate the baseline on a clean checkout and re-push. If a customer build is blocked, confirm the failing run matches the token below before escalating.

build token for yadug-yagag: htk21_c863c33eb8b82c0c9c152

# Client setup for the Harwick Mills partner SFTP drop.
# Files land in /inbound/harwick every night around 02:00 and are
# swept into the Corvette ingest service within ten minutes.
# If a sweep fails, do NOT reupload manually; retrigger via the
# ingest-retry endpoint instead, otherwise dedupe breaks.
# Support: check the quarantine folder before escalating.
# The SFTP host key is pinned in deploy/known_hosts; rotate it
# only alongside a Corvette release.
# Auth against the Corvette ingest API uses the key on the next line.

service key, hahaf-hahag: qvz7-0frcibk